Q: Is 426,317,725 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 426,317,725 is a composite number.

Why is 426,317,725 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 426,317,725 can be evenly divided by 1 5 19 25 71 95 355 475 1,349 1,775 6,745 12,641 33,725 63,205 240,179 316,025 897,511 1,200,895 4,487,555 6,004,475 17,052,709 22,437,775 85,263,545 and 426,317,725, with no remainder.

Since 426,317,725 cannot be divided by just 1 and 426,317,725, it is a composite number.
